If your laptop isn't your main machine, why not go with something more portable than a 'regular' 14" laptop (a 12" or smaller ultralight thinkpad comes to mind). I also strongly recommend buying a docking station.
I don't recommend TabletPCs anymore; Slates are impractical for general-purpose computing, and the premium for a convertable is too much for little gain (no really... unless you want Wacom Cintiq-like computing it isn't worth it; handwriting recognition's a pain, OneNote isn't really that responsive, and it adds weight and power-draw.
